The studio photoshoot killer for furniture.
Shooting physical furniture is an expensive headache. Add 10 different fabric variations to a single chair, and your production budget is gone. I built a custom AI pipeline that completely bypasses this.
How it works in practice: Drop a raw smartphone photo of your furniture into the flow. That’s it. A few minutes later, you get a fully populated asset folder:
Clean studio angles (45°, straight-on, side profile).
Photorealistic lifestyle scenes (from bright Scandi to dark industrial lofts).
Extreme macro texture swaps for every single colorway.
Ready-to-run social ad layouts with perfect negative space for copy.
The magic behind it: No manual Photoshop masking. No heavy 3D rendering. It's a node-based architecture that automatically isolates the item and strictly locks the geometry. The shape of the furniture doesn't shift by a single pixel—only the environment, lighting, and materials change.
Why it matters: Built for D2C brands and growth agencies. You can run performance ads, test new colorways, and launch entire collections before the physical product even leaves the factory. Massive ROI, zero studio costs.
